CVV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2023 in Review

23 of the 6,275 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in CVD Equipment Corp (CVV) for Q1 2023, worth a combined $25.2M — up 288% from $6.49M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 8 funds opened new CVV posit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 3 holders — while 5 added to existing stakes and 4 trimmed.

The largest buyer was AIGH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$3.77M. The largest seller was Renaissance Technologies, cutting an estimated $205K.
